The 3 months correlation between Ruentex and Shinkong is 0.86.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ding Ruentex Development Co and Shinkong Synthetic Fiber in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Shinkong Synthetic Fiber and Ruentex Development is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Ruentex Development Co are associated (or correlated) with Shinkong Synthetic. Pair Trading with Ruentex Development and Shinkong Synthetic
The main advantage of trading using opposite Ruentex Development and Shinkong Synthetic posit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Ruentex Development position performs unexpectedly, Shinkong Synthetic can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
